V.D. Mahajan’s Jurisprudence is considered a staple text for Indian law students. It is particularly favored for its clear language and the way it tailors Western jurisprudential theories to the Indian legal context. The jurisprudent must walk with both feet on

Mahajan’s text is structured to provide both a historical and analytical look at legal systems. It covers the major schools of legal thought and explores how law evolves alongside human reason and social necessity.
